India’s Telecom Landscape Transformed: Key Provisions of the Telecom Act 2023

Modernizing India’s Telecom Laws India’s new Telecommunications Act 2023 marks a pivotal shift from outdated legislation to a framework that aligns with contemporary technological advancements and national security imperatives. Effective from June 26, this legislation replaces the archaic Indian Telegraph Act of 1885 and the Indian Wireless Telegraph Act of 1933. Enhanced Government Oversight for National Security Underpinning the Telecommunications Act 2023 is a robust emphasis on national security.
